The TIMES SHAMROCK MEDIA LP 401(k) on its latest Form 5500
TIMES SHAMROCK MEDIA LP (EIN 24-0717470) reports TIMES-SHAMROCK COMMUNICATIONS 401(K) PLAN on its most recent Form 5500, with $27.3M in plan assets across 61 active participants. Form 5500 is the annual report employers file with the U.S. Department of Labor for their retirement plans, and it’s public.

Who runs the TIMES SHAMROCK MEDIA LP 401(k)?
The plan’s recordkeeper — the firm that runs the website and statements where you check your balance, change contributions, and manage your account — is Empower, based on the plan’s Schedule C service-provider disclosure. That’s the login you use for your TIMES SHAMROCK MEDIA LP 401(k).
Other service providers named on the filing (investment managers, trustees, auditors — not necessarily the recordkeeper): ROBERT ROSSI & CO.
